Akshay’s next is on Rakshabandhan
Adding an extra dose of excitement to the Rakshabandhan celebrations today, Aanand L. Rai has announced his next directorial, titled Rakshabandhan. The ace filmmaker will be collaborating with superstar Akshay Kumar for the second time after the much awaited Atrangi Re. The script writer is National Award-winning Himanshu Sharma, who also wrote the scripts for films like Zero, Raanjhanaa and the Tanu Weds Manu franchise.
The poster promises a family film celebrating sibling love in its purest form.
Earlier this year, Aanand had announced
Atrangi Re, his first collaboration with Akshay Kumar, which also has South star Dhanush and Sara Ali Khan sharing the lead.
In an official statement, Aanand said, “Akshay is such a talented actor and
I’m really excited to collaborate with him once again for Rakshabandhan.
The film is a special tale which celebrates relationships in the most beautiful way.”
Expected to go on the floors next year, Rakshabandhan is presented by Alka Bhatia and Aanand L. Rai.
Akshay Kumar said, “Hardly ever in life does one come across a story that touches
your heart so deeply and so instantly. It will make you laugh and it will make you cry. And it will make us realise how blessed are those who have sisters. It makes me happiest that my sister Alka is presenting and producing this film along with Aanand L. Rai. Can’t thank him enough for bringing me one of the most special films of my life.” A Colour Yellow Production in association with Cape of Good Films, the project is scheduled to hit the screens worldwide during Diwali, 2021.
